Job Summary We are seeking a Collections Analyst to join the Accounts Receivable team. This role focuses on reconciling and reducing receivable balances while providing excellent service to external customers. You will collect past-due balances related to rent or purchase order–based receivables and partner cross-functionally to resolve disputes in a timely manner.
Key Responsibilities
Collect and reconcile receivable balances for existing customers, driving balances through resolution while ensuring billing and cash application accuracy
Audit lease documents and purchase orders to validate billing, identify adjustments, and complete required documentation
Initiate customer contact via telephone and elevate issues to Supervisor review when necessary
Support a high volume of customers and leases by following defined collection strategies and consistently tracking payment arrangements
Provide timely and accurate reporting for contract and invoice aging balances
